
School programs
In collaboration with Education Queensland comprehensive programs – Griffith Health, Griffith Biology and Griffith Exercise and Sports Science have been designed and is available to schools. The programs align with, and contribute to, the units of the Senior Syllabus curriculum documents within the existing school curricula and can be monitored by the university and schools through collaborative assessment and examination.
Students actively participating in one or more of the programs have access to the university tutorial sessions, lectures and experiences at scheduled times and venues throughout the course.
Support has also been provided for the teachers of these programs in the schools through Griffith University's online teaching and learning environment, Learning@Griffith.
The introduction of these programs into schools generates interest in the health disciplines for students and rewards them with a course credit for Health Promotion and/or Cell Biology or a specified credit within a selected course should they enrol in any of the specified Griffith health undergraduate degree programs.
